OE KCA302705 Brake Set, drum brakes
Main information about car part OE KCA302705
Producer | OE |
---|---|
Number | KCA302705 |
Description | Brake Set, drum brakes |
Analogue of OE KCA302705
REMSA | REMSA 3027.05 302705 3027.05 | Brake Set, drum brakes |